At its core, Dying Light drops you into the vast, quarantine-ridden city of Harran. You play as an undercover agent named Kyle Crane, sent to infiltrate a group of survivors. The game’s defining feature is its seamless blend of a deep, fluid parkour system and brutal, visceral melee combat. By day, players explore the open world, scavenge for supplies, craft weaponry, and tackle story missions. However, when night falls, the city transforms. The infected become hyper-aggressive, and a new class of terrifying predators, the "Volatiles," emerge to hunt you. This day-and-night cycle creates a relentless, tension-filled gameplay loop that has won over millions of fans.

To this day, Dying Light remains one of the most impressive technical feats on the Nintendo Switch. The Platinum Edition bundles the base game, all DLCs, and skin packs into one massive package, offering dozens of hours of parkour-zombie slaying on the go.
The core loop of Dying Light remains intact. The fluidity of movement is preserved on the Switch, allowing you to vault over shambling biters and scale Harran’s skyscrapers with ease. The combat feels weighty, and the HD Rumble provides tactile feedback when a lead pipe connects with a zombie’s skull. The Day-Night Cycle
